In the final minute, Smart again made a bad decision, driving for a layup early in the shot clock only to be blocked at the rim by Suns center Mark Williams, leading to Brooks’ go-ahead 3 — and the ensuing technical. “it didn’t matter if he had one already or not, that’s definitely a tech,” James said. “If it was a tech on me in the (third quarter), then it was a tech on him right here, too.” Brooks didn’t speak to the media following the game. “There’s history there,” Booker said. “I love to see it. People always say everything’s too friendly in the NBA, and then Dillon comes around and now it’s too much. I’d rather it be too much.”
